Symptom
In Crystal Enterprise 10, when you query the auditing database for the status of instances, there are no entries for the jobs that should be retrying.
When scheduling reports that have the property, 'Number of retries allowed', set higher than zero (0), these jobs are expected to try again if the instance fails the first time.
Why are there no entries in the auditing database for these jobs that should be retrying?
